]>
2016-10-31 | Kees Cook | list: Split list_add() debug checking into separate...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-09-15 | Kees Cook | pty: make ptmx file ops read-only after init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-09-07 | Kees Cook | usercopy: remove page-spanning test for now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-09-07 | Kees Cook | usercopy: force check_object_size() inline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-09-06 | Kees Cook | lkdtm: adjust usercopy tests to bypass const checks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-09-06 | Kees Cook | usercopy: fold builtin_const check into inline function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-09-06 | Kees Cook | x86/uaccess: force copy_*_user() to be inlined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-08-30 | Kees Cook | seccomp: Fix tracer exit notifications during fatal...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-08-16 | Kees Cook | builddeb: Skip gcc-plugins when not configured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-08-12 | Kees Cook | ARM: 8595/2: apply more __ro_after_init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-08-10 | Kees Cook | x86: Apply more __ro_after_init and const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-08-09 | Kees Cook | gcc-plugins: abort builds cleanly when not supported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-08-05 | Kees Cook | ramoops: use DT reserved-memory bindings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-08-02 | Kees Cook | mm: refuse wrapped vm_brk requests ...1468014494-25291-3-git-send-email-keescook@chromium.org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-08-02 | Kees Cook | binfmt_elf: fix calculations for bss padding ...1468014494-25291-2-git-send-email-keescook@chromium.org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-08-01 | Kees Cook | lkdtm: Fix targets for objcopy usage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-08-01 | Kees Cook | lkdtm: fix false positive warning from -Wmaybe-uninitialized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| kbuild: abort build on bad stack protector flag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| gcc-plugins: disable under COMPILE_TEST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| kbuild: Abort build on bad stack protector flag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| mm: SLUB hardened usercopy support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| mm: SLAB hardened usercopy support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| s390/uaccess: Enable hardened usercopy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| sparc/uaccess: Enable hardened usercopy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| powerpc/uaccess: Enable hardened usercopy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| ia64/uaccess: Enable hardened usercopy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| arm64/uaccess: Enable hardened usercopy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| ARM: uaccess: Enable hardened usercopy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| x86/uaccess: Enable hardened usercopy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| mm: Hardened usercopy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-26 | Kees Cook | mm: Implement stack frame object validation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-25 | Kees Cook | Merge tag 'v4.7' into for-linus/pstore |
commit | commitdiff | tree |
2016-07-15 | Kees Cook | lkdtm: silence warnings about function declarations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-07 | Kees Cook | lkdtm: use struct arrays instead of enums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-07 | Kees Cook | lkdtm: move jprobe entry points to start of source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-07 | Kees Cook | lkdtm: reorganize module paramaters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-07 | Kees Cook | lkdtm: rename globals for clarity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-07 | Kees Cook | lkdtm: rename "count" to "crash_count"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-07 | Kees Cook | lkdtm: remove intentional off-by-one array access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-07 | Kees Cook | lkdtm: split remaining logic bug tests to separate...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-07 | Kees Cook | lkdtm: split heap corruption tests to separate file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-07 | Kees Cook | lkdtm: split memory permissions tests to separate file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-07 | Kees Cook | lkdtm: split usercopy tests to separate file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-07 | Kees Cook | lkdtm: drop "alloc_size" parameter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-07 | Kees Cook | lkdtm: add usercopy test for blocking kernel text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-07-02 | Kees Cook | ARM: 8583/1: mm: fix location of _etext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-26 | Kees Cook | x86/KASLR: Extend kernel image physical address randomizatio... Signed-off-by: Kees Cook <keescook@chromium.org> ...1464216334-17200-5-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-06-26 | Kees Cook | x86/KASLR: Clarify identity map interface Signed-off-by: Kees Cook <keescook@chromium.org> ...1464216334-17200-3-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-06-26 | Kees Cook | x86/boot: Refuse to build with data relocations Signed-off-by: Kees Cook <keescook@chromium.org> ...1464216334-17200-2-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-06-26 | Kees Cook | x86/KASLR, x86/power: Remove x86 hibernation restrictions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-14 | Kees Cook | um/ptrace: run seccomp after ptrace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-14 | Kees Cook | tile/ptrace: run seccomp after ptrace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-14 | Kees Cook | powerpc/ptrace: run seccomp after ptrace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-14 | Kees Cook | s390/ptrace: run seccomp after ptrace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-14 | Kees Cook | parisc/ptrace: run seccomp after ptrace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-14 | Kees Cook | MIPS/ptrace: run seccomp after ptrace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-14 | Kees Cook | arm64/ptrace: run seccomp after ptrace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-14 | Kees Cook | arm/ptrace: run seccomp after ptrace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-14 | Kees Cook | x86/ptrace: run seccomp after ptrace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-14 | Kees Cook | seccomp: recheck the syscall after RET_TRACE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-14 | Kees Cook | seccomp: remove 2-phase API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-14 | Kees Cook | seccomp: add tests for ptrace hole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-10 | Kees Cook | lkdtm: split atomic test into over and underflow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-10 | Kees Cook | lkdtm: add usercopy tests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-10 | Kees Cook | lkdtm: add function for testing .rodata section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-10 | Kees Cook | lkdtm: clean up after rename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-10 | Kees Cook | lkdtm: split build into multiple source files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-06-09 | Kees Cook | docs: self-protection: rename "leak" to "exposure"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-05-31 | Kees Cook | ramoops: Only unregister when registered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-05-20 | Kees Cook | scripts/spelling.txt: add "fimware" misspelling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-05-19 | Kees Cook | coccicheck: Fix missing 0 index in kill loop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-05-17 | Kees Cook | doc: self-protection: provide initial details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-05-17 | Kees Cook | exec: clarify reasoning for euid/egid reset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-05-17 | Kees Cook | LSM: LoadPin: provide enablement CONFIG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-05-11 | Kees Cook | arm64: kernel: Fix incorrect brk randomization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-05-10 | Kees Cook | x86/KASLR: Clarify purpose of each get_random_long() Signed-off-by: Kees Cook <keescook@chromium.org> ...1462825332-10505-7-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-05-10 | Kees Cook | x86/KASLR: Return earliest overlap when avoiding regions Signed-off-by: Kees Cook <keescook@chromium.org> ...1462825332-10505-5-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-05-10 | Kees Cook | x86/boot: Add missing file header comments Signed-off-by: Kees Cook <keescook@chromium.org> ...1462825332-10505-3-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-05-10 | Kees Cook | x86/KASLR: Initialize mapping_info every time Signed-off-by: Kees Cook <keescook@chromium.org> ...1462825332-10505-2-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-05-07 | Kees Cook | x86/KASLR: Build identity mappings on demand Signed-off-by: Kees Cook <keescook@chromium.org> ...1462572095-11754-4-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-05-07 | Kees Cook | x86/boot: Clean up indenting for asm/boot.h Signed-off-by: Kees Cook <keescook@chromium.org> ...1462572095-11754-2-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-05-07 | Kees Cook | x86/KASLR: Improve comments around the mem_avoid[]...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-05-06 | Kees Cook | x86/boot: Clean up pointer casting Signed-off-by: Kees Cook <keescook@chromium.org> ...1462486436-3707-2-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-05-03 | Kees Cook | x86/boot: Warn on future overlapping memcpy() use Signed-off-by: Kees Cook <keescook@chromium.org> ...1462229461-3370-3-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-05-03 | Kees Cook | x86/boot: Extract error reporting functions Signed-off-by: Kees Cook <keescook@chromium.org> ...1462229461-3370-2-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-04-28 | Kees Cook | Documentation: fix common spelling mistakes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-04-28 | Kees Cook | x86/boot: Rename overlapping memcpy() to memmove()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-04-27 | Kees Cook | fs: fix over-zealous use of "const"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-04-22 | Kees Cook | x86/KASLR: Warn when KASLR is disabled Signed-off-by: Kees Cook <keescook@chromium.org> ...1461185746-8017-6-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-04-22 | Kees Cook | x86/boot: Make memcpy() handle overlaps Signed-off-by: Kees Cook <keescook@chromium.org> ...1461185746-8017-5-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-04-22 | Kees Cook | x86/boot: Clean up things used by decompressors Signed-off-by: Kees Cook <keescook@chromium.org> ...1461185746-8017-4-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-04-21 | Kees Cook | LSM: LoadPin for kernel file loading restrictions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-04-21 | Kees Cook | Yama: consolidate error reporting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-04-21 | Kees Cook | string_helpers: add kstrdup_quotable_file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-04-21 | Kees Cook | string_helpers: add kstrdup_quotable_cmdline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-04-21 | Kees Cook | string_helpers: add kstrdup_quotable Signed-off-by: Kees Cook <keescook@chromium.org> |
commit | commitdiff | tree |
2016-04-19 | Kees Cook | x86/KASLR: Rename "random" to "random_addr" Signed-off-by: Kees Cook <keescook@chromium.org> ...1460997735-24785-7-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-04-19 | Kees Cook | x86/KASLR: Clarify purpose of kaslr.c Signed-off-by: Kees Cook <keescook@chromium.org> ...1460997735-24785-6-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-04-19 | Kees Cook | x86/boot: Clarify purpose of functions in misc.c Signed-off-by: Kees Cook <keescook@chromium.org> ...1460997735-24785-5-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
2016-04-19 | Kees Cook | x86/boot: Rename "real_mode" to "boot_params" Signed-off-by: Kees Cook <keescook@chromium.org> ...1460997735-24785-4-git-send-email-keescook@chromium.org |
commit | commitdiff | tree |
next |